Family Fun in Lake Orta: A Guide to Kid-Friendly Activities

Lake Orta is a beautiful destination in Northern Italy that is perfect for families traveling with children. The lake offers a variety of fun activities that will keep kids entertained, including water sports, hiking, and cultural attractions. Here's a guide to the best kid-friendly activities in Lake Orta.
  1. Boat Rides One of the most exciting things to do with kids in Lake Orta is taking a boat ride around the lake. There are several options available, including paddle boats and motorboats, and many companies offer tours with guides who can tell you more about the history and culture of the area.
  2. Swim in the Lake Lake Orta is renowned for its clear and calm waters, making it the perfect spot for a refreshing swim on a hot day. There are several beaches around the lake, some of which have facilities such as showers, changing rooms, and cafes.
  3. Visit the Island of San Giulio A visit to the Island of San Giulio is a must-do activity when visiting Lake Orta with kids. The island is home to the stunning Basilica di San Giulio, which houses a fascinating collection of religious art and relics. Children will love exploring the winding streets of the island and spotting the fish that swim in the lake.
  4. The Sacro Monte di Orta A visit to the Sacro Monte di Orta is another great activity for families with kids. The hilltop complex is a UNESCO World Heritage Site, and the 20 chapels depict the life of St. Francis of Assisi in a highly realistic manner. The kids will love spotting the statues and exploring the winding paths.
  5. Hiking in the Hills Lake Orta is surrounded by hills and mountains, making it an excellent destination for families who love to hike. There are several trails around the lake, ranging from easy strolls to more challenging hikes that take you up to stunning viewpoints.
  6. Legro and Its Murals For a taste of local culture, take a trip to the colorful hamlet of Legro. The walls of buildings in the little village are all decorated with colorful murals, and children will love spotting the different characters and scenes.
  7. Omegna Fantasy Park For kids who love adventure, the Omegna Fantasy Park is a must-visit. The park features zip lines, tree houses, rope bridges, and more. There are activities suitable for children of all ages, and parents can relax in the park's picnic areas while the kids play.
In conclusion, Lake Orta is a fantastic destination for families with kids, offering a wealth of activities and attractions that will keep everyone entertained. From boat rides to cultural landmarks to hiking and adventure parks, Lake Orta has something for everyone.
